The Norwegian Elkhound is a fearless, reliable, energetic and extremely loyal companion. These dogs may be a little reserved around strangers, but they will greet family members and other people they know with gusto. Like other northern-type dogs, the Norwegian elkhound is a relatively independent animal.Norwegian Elkhounds are adorable pups that people can’t help but want to hug. Although they may look like cuddly clouds, these dogs are most definitely not couch potatoes. Elkhounds have an immense amount of energy, which they need to burn off every single day.The Norwegian Elkhound is loyal and affectionate, and he does very well with children and is generally friendly with strangers. However, he can be aggressive to other dogs and animals, so it’s important to properly socialize your Elkhound from puppyhood to a variety of new experiences and dogs.

Do Elkhounds bark a lot?

And bark. Elkhounds are very vocal dogs. They hunt by cornering their prey and feinting to and fro to hold it in position, all the while barking nonstop to signal their location to the hunter.

What are Norwegian Elkhounds good for?

They Were Bred for Big Game Hunting

The Norwegian Elkhound has historically been used for hunting big game, such as moose and bears. The Vikings bred only the dogs that were the best hunters and could withstand the harsh conditions and rugged terrain of the region.

Are Norwegian Elkhounds diggers?

Elkhounds can become diggers or “singers” if left alone in the back yard for long periods of time. The breed not only needs exercise, it craves human companionship.

Can Norwegian Elkhounds be left alone?

Though they prefer spending time with family, the Norwegian Elkhound may be able to stay home alone for five to eight hours. They are natural barkers and will likely ‘serenade’ neighbors while you are away.

How long do Norwegian Elkhounds live?

However, for the experienced guardian who can give this dog the attention and exercise it needs, life with a Norwegian elkhound can prove very rewarding. The average lifespan of a Norwegian elkhound is 13 to 14 years.

Are Norwegian Elkhounds closely related to wolves?

As you can see, the Norwegian Elkhound breed is a truly special and gorgeous dog. Much like other northern spitz breeds like the Husky, these dogs are still closely related to their wolf ancestors but they’ve also been domesticated enough to be excellent family pets.

Are Norwegian Elkhounds sled dogs?

With the ability to work in cold climates for long periods of time, the Norwegian Elkhound makes a great sled dog and his agility allows him to avoid attack. The breed is so useful that the Norwegian Defense Minister can draft all elkhounds, despite their being privately owned, during wartime.

Are Norwegian Elkhounds endangered?

Did You Know That Elkhounds Are Endangered? The Norwegian Elkhound population is so low that their future is at risk. Factors such as animal rights, mandatory spay and neuter, and legislation limiting dog breeding has severely affected our wonderful dogs.

Do Norwegian Elkhounds change color?

The double coat is weather-resistant and changes as the dogs age. When they are born, Norwegian Elkhound puppies have black coats. As the coat develops, it turns gray with black tips on the outer coat while retaining a lighter under coat.

How do you train a Norwegian Elkhound?

Norwegian Elkhound Training and Care

It is imperative to be firm with this dog; owners should display good pack leadership. Puppies should be socialized early and expensively and need firm but gentle discipline. They call for vigorous exercise. Without enough mental and or physical exercise they can become high strung.
